What color is butterscotch hair?

Butterscotch hair is a color that’s a perfect blend of caramel brown and golden blonde.

It a hue that looks like it was just melted and drizzled on your head! It often starts out as a light to medium brown with warm, golden or honey undertones, giving it an almost caramelized hue.

It’s a warm color that best suits people with warmer skin tones, and is especially flattering for those with green or hazel eyes.

Will butterscotch hair suit me?

Butterscotch hair color best suits those with warmer skin tones. It looks especially stunning on those with green or hazel eyes. It can also be worn by anyone looking for a timeless style that will always be on trend.

That’s not to say cool skin tones can’t pull it off. You can blend cooler blonde colors like ash or platinum with your butterscotch hair to create a look that will work perfectly for you.

Not sure what what skin tones you have? Use our handy checklist below!

If you have cool undertones:

  • Your skin tone is pink or pale.
  • You blush easily!
  • Jewel and pastel colours are so your thing.
  • The colour yellow washes you out and does not look good on you.
  • You have blue not green veins in your wrist.
  • Pearls and silver jewellery look awesome on you.

If you have warm undertones:

  • You have red or golden tones in your natural hair.
  • Your skin tone is golden, tan or olive.
  • You might have freckles.
  • You have green not blue veins in your wrist.
  • You suit bright or rich shades better.
  • Gold jewellery looks awesome on you.

How do I get butterscotch hair?

To achieve this stunning hue, your stylist should use a combination of highlights and lowlights with shades ranging from golden blonde to light browns.

This will help create an even blend of colors that look natural and sun-kissed.

If you are looking for something more dramatic, try adding lighter shades of blonde or caramel around the face area or in thicker strands throughout the entire head – this will give your look more depth and texture while still keeping things subtle. 

It’s also important to keep in mind that achieving the perfect shade of butterscotch blonde hair may require multiple visits to the salon; this color usually takes time and effort as well as maintenance.

Your stylist or colorist will be able to provide advice on how often you should come back in order to keep your locks looking their best! 

How long does butterscotch hair last?

Butterscotch blonde hair usually lasts about 8-12 weeks before it starts to fade.

This can vary depending on how often you shampoo and condition your hair, as well as how much time you spend in the sun or in chlorine pools.

It’s best to use a color protecting shampoo and conditioner to help keep your color vibrant for longer. And make sure to visit your stylist every 6-8 weeks so they can touch up any fading strands! 

How to care for butterscotch hair.

To get the most out of your butterscotch hair, you’ll want to invest in a few quality products that are specifically designed for colored hair.

These should include color protecting shampoo and conditioner, as well as leave-in treatments or masks that help keep your locks hydrated.

You should also try to limit the amount of heat styling you do on your hair, such as blow drying and straightening.

Use a thermal protectant spray before styling, and always opt for lower temperatures if possible. 

Finally, it’s important to remember that taking good care of your butterscotch hair will help ensure that it looks its best for longer!

So take the time to invest in the right products and techniques so you can enjoy your gorgeous hair color for as long as possible.
